Crisis communication management in the public sector through the whole process of crisis management of public sector, not only the public sector crisis management system of the internal parts effectively link up, but also to promote the link between public sector crisis management system and the external social environment, and it is beneficial to solve the crisis in the. It can be said that the public sector crisis information communication mechanism is the prerequisite for the public sector crisis management and the process of protection. Effective crisis communication mechanism plays a very important role in the process of crisis management in public sector. How to play the positive role of the media, the correct guidance of public opinion, the public opinion of the crisis to the crisis in the right direction to solve the crisis, there is an urgent need to solve the problem. Under the current public security organs is relatively strict management system to strengthen media communication, mainly through the news center is established such professional departments, training professional personnel; in the network of public opinion to guide, mainly through reinforcing comments to guide development. Although these traditional methods are more effective, but want to deal with the continuous development of new media, the need to open up new horizons, innovative ideas and management methods to deal with the crisis. This paper mainly for the crisis management of the public security organ in communicating with the media and the Internet public opinion guide research, analysis of media communication in crisis management of the public security organs and the public security organs under the crisis state media management and media control strategy.
